  17. The only rollbacks I've seen with riders were two trains right after a one-hour shutdown for rain. They were the fourth and fifth trains sent out with riders, IIRC, but it could happen to any of the first few. So try to be on one of the first few trains after a lengthy shutdown. This may require being in line before the ride shuts down and then waiting out the delay in the station, because from my experience, many people will wait out delays on TTD (much more so than other rides) because of the hopes of getting a rollback.

  29. A majority of Dollywood's guests/Season Passholders are older folks who go for the shows and food. They park isn't a 100% thrill park. That's why you don't necessarily see lines for their coasters. On top of that they do have pretty efficient operations. As far as the wing coasters on North American Soil, I find Wild Eagle to be the most fun, with a tie between Gatekeeper and X-Flight for number 2 and then Thunderbird is just eh to me. The launch is awesome, but the layout isn't spectacular and is too short IMO.
